General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(4)(i): Each employee on walking/working surfaces was not protected from falling through holes (including skylights), more than six feet (1.8 m) above lower levels, by personal fall arrest systems, covers, or guardrail systems erected around such holes. At a commercial building located at 13902 Century Lane, Grandview, Missouri: An employee was exposed to fall hazards. The employer did not provide or require the use of fall protection, covers, or guardrail systems erected around skylights while conducting roofing work. On or about March 21, 2017, an employee was injured when working on the roof stepped through a skylight and fell approximately 19 feet landing on a concrete floor.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.503(a)(1): The employer did not provide a training program for each employee potentially exposed to fall hazards to enable each employee to recognize the hazards of falling and the procedures to be followed in order to minimize these hazards: An employee would exposed to fall hazards. Brothers Home Improvements or B.H.I. did not provide fall hazard training to an employee who was exposed to fall hazards. Fall hazard training was not given to recognize fall hazards and use of fall protection.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1904.39(a)(2): The employer did not report an in-patient hospitalization, amputation, or loss of an eye as a result of a work-related incident to OSHA within twenty-four (24) hours. Brother's Home Improvement dba BHI Roofingof Olathe, Kansas did not report a hospitalization as a result of a work-related incident to OSHA within twenty-four hours. An incident occurred on or about March 21, 2017 which involved a hospitalization from a work related incident that occurred at 13902 Century Ln, Grandview, MO. The incident was not reported to OSHA.
